Transaction 2876960d0ed2b2da43a274c9bf0bc9b4df9e1f29f487603e93ef60c9e192f6ef

1 Input
2 Outputs
  • 2876960d0ed2b2da43a274c9bf0bc9b4df9e1f29f487603e93ef60c9e192f6ef:0
  • value  19345866
    address  36FFmRorHQMPB7kSBoDga7opBg1QMMdLy4
  • 2876960d0ed2b2da43a274c9bf0bc9b4df9e1f29f487603e93ef60c9e192f6ef:1
  • value  419156224
    address  18zmsf9VZTXDpVT7agJ4y9WEo8KeEXhZFV